Fair Market Rent - Texas County, MO

FMR represents the estimated amount needed to cover rent and utilities for a moderately-priced unit in this area.

BedroomsFMR
Studio/Efficiency$601
1 Bedroom$710
2 Bedroom$797
3 Bedroom$1,054
4 Bedroom$1,353

Frequently Asked Questions About Housing in Texas County, MO

How many affordable housing options are in Texas County, Missouri?+

Texas County, Missouri has 114 affordable housing listings across 4 cities, with a total of 135 housing units. This includes 97 public housing, 9 LIHTC, and 8 housing authority listings.

What cities in Texas County have affordable housing?+

Texas County has affordable housing in 4 cities. The top cities include Cabool, Houston, Licking, Summersville. Browse the city listings on this page to see all available options by location.

What are the Fair Market Rents in Texas County, Missouri?+

The HUD Fair Market Rent (FMR) for Texas County, Missouri is: Studio: $601, 1BR: $710, 2BR: $797, 3BR: $1054, 4BR: $1353. FMR represents the estimated amount needed to cover rent and utilities for a moderately-priced unit. Subsidized housing typically charges 30% of the tenant's income.

What are the income limits for affordable housing in Texas County, Missouri?+

For a 4-person household in Texas County, Missouri: Extremely Low Income (30% AMI): $26,500, Very Low Income (50% AMI): $28,150, Low Income (80% AMI): $45,050. These HUD-set limits determine eligibility for various housing programs and are updated annually.

What types of housing programs are available in Texas County, Missouri?+

Texas County, Missouri offers three main types of affordable housing: Public Housing (97 listings) — government-owned properties with income-based rent; LIHTC (9 listings) — privately owned apartments built with tax credits, offering below-market rents; and Housing Authorities (8 listings) — agencies administering Section 8 vouchers and public housing programs.
